Shine's Historical Adventure for Today

I've been out exploring the area that I live in. I pass by this old house quite a bit but I never knew the history behind it. This house is sooooo different from any of the houses in our area. You can tell at one time that this place was grand. It looks out over beautiful pastures everywhere in the middle of Fancy Gap, Va. I noticed the other day when passing by that they have the house lifted up. The historical society in our area is going to restore it. I was very interested in the history of this house and got online to research it. Come to find out this is J. Sidna Allen's house. He was part of the Carroll County Courthouse Massacre. This is BIG history among the people that are from this area. So, I am posting some links so that you might read up on it....very interesting.

Blackbeard's house

Hopefully you will find this an interesting read since it is almost Halloween. Atlantic Beach and Beaufort, NC are one of my favorite vacationing spots. I have been to visit Blackbeard's home several times. They have a haunted tour where you are walked around the town at night and they tell you all about the history and possible haunting of the area. Below is a link that tells about the history of Blackbeard's home.

---- IMAGE REMOVED because photobucket.com no longer allows embedded images ----



One thing that I found very interesting concerning the history of these homes are the windows usually about the 3rd floor up. The loved ones of the sailors or pirates that were out to sea would be able to go up to these 3rd floor windows and look out for their loved ones. They were lookout windows! All the homes in that area have them.

Beaufort used to not have as much land. The water would come right up to the porches of these homes. One of the stories that was told to us was that Blackbeard would come in from the sea right up to his porch and tie his small boat to the porch. I try to imagine this in my mind and can't understand how the home didn't get washed away. laugh
